Morris Nissan Salary

As of August 2026, the average hourly salary for employees at Morris Nissan in the United States is $45. This translates to an approximate annual wage of $92,991. Salaries at Morris Nissan typically range from $39 to $51 hourly,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Charleston?

Understanding the cost of living near Charleston is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Morris Nissan.
Charleston's Cost of Living Index is approximately 111.5 (11.5% more expensive than US average; 17.0% more than SC average). Historic coastal city, major tourism, very high housing costs in desirable areas. CARTA bus, DASH (free downtown). When planning your budget based on a salary from Morris Nissan,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,600 - $2,500+ A significant portion of Morris Nissan sal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$150 - $250 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$57 (CART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$440 - $650 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$850+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$390 - $730+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,087 - $4,987+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
